New Delhi: The Indian Institute of Technology (IIT) Delhi, in collaboration with the Department of Science and Technology (DST), Government of India, is celebrating the extraordinary success of its NURTURE Program. Launched in July 2023, this initiative is empowering Scheduled Caste (SC) and Scheduled Tribe (ST) students with advanced skills in emerging technologies. In just 13 months, it has trained over 50,000 students across 600 institutes nationwide, driving inclusive growth and innovation.

The NURTURE Program, led by IIT Delhi’s I-Hub Foundation for Cobotics (IHFC), is designed to close the opportunity divide for marginalized groups. It blends technical training with a strong emphasis on career development, ensuring that SC/ST students can thrive in a competitive, tech-driven world. The heart of NURTURE lies in its cutting-edge curriculum. Students dive into transformative fields like:
- Artificial Intelligence (AI): Mastering machine learning and data solutions
- Robotics: Designing and programming automated systems
- Drone Technology: Building and operating aerial innovations
- Medical Technology: Advancing healthcare through tech
This hands-on approach ensures participants gain real-world skills, positioning them as future leaders in science and technology.
